Primary reinforcement is an important part of any training program. This technique uses things that your dog loves as rewards. This includes treats and rubbing their belly. This way, the dog can learn how he can get things he wants.

TIP! A loose leash is important for training. When you take your dog out for a walk, he will want to explore.

You cannot rush through the training process. A puppy’s attention span is short and their energy is limited, so your sessions should be short and positive. He’ll likely forget everything you taught him if you do too much at once. He will also look at training as a negative experience and it will be harder next time.
